MIDIコネクタ - あなたが知る必要があるすべて !

MIDIコネクタを使用すると、オーディオ機器と音楽ソフトウェアが相互に通信できます。
MIDIコネクタを使用すると、オーディオ機器と音楽ソフトウェアが相互に通信できます。

MIDIコネクタ

MIDI(Musical Instrument Digital Interface)コネクタは、電子楽器、オーディオ機器、音楽ソフトウェアが相互に通信するためのデジタル通信規格です。

キーボード、シンセサイザー、MIDIコントローラー、シーケンサー、ドラムマシン、コンピューター、サウンドモジュール、オーディオエフェクトなど、さまざまなデバイスを接続して制御するために音楽業界で広く使用されています。

MIDIコネクタにはさまざまな形状がありますが、最も一般的なのは5ピンDINコネクタです。5 ピン MIDI コネクタには 2 つのタイプがあります。

MIDI IN端子 : 他のデバイスからMIDIデータを受信するために使用されます。

MIDI OUT端子 : MIDIデータを他のデバイスに送信するために使用されます。

一部のMIDIデバイスには、MIDI INコネクタから受信したMIDIデータを変更せずに再送信するために使用されるTHRUMIDIコネクタが装備されている場合もあります。これにより、複数のMIDIデバイスをデイジーチェーン接続しながら、同じMIDIデータのシーケンスを維持できます。

MIDI コネクタは、非同期シリアルプロトコルを使用して、ノートメッセージ、プログラムコントロールメッセージ、コントローラメッセージ、モード変更メッセージなどのデジタルデータを送信します。このデータは、音楽イベントや制御コマンドを表すバイナリ信号として送信されます。

MIDI : 原理

MIDI(Musical Instrument Digital Interface)は、キーボード、シンセサイザー、MIDIコントローラー、コンピューター、その他のオーディオ機器など、さまざまな電子音楽デバイス間のデジタル通信の原理に基づいて機能します。MIDIの仕組みは次のとおりです。

  • MIDIメッセージ送信 : MIDIは、デジタル通信プロトコルを使用してデバイス間でメッセージを送信します。これらのMIDIメッセージには、演奏されたノート、デュレーション、ベロシティ(ヒットフォース)、およびプログラムチェンジ、パラメータ変更、タイミングメッセージなどの他のコマンドに関する情報が含まれます。

  • MIDIメッセージ形式 : MIDIメッセージは通常、バイナリデータパケットとして送信されます。各 MIDI メッセージは数バイトのデータで構成され、それぞれが特定のコマンドを表します。たとえば、ノートオン MIDI メッセージには、ノート番号、ベロシティ、および送信先の MIDI チャンネルに関する情報を含めることができます。

  • MIDI接続 : MIDIデバイスには、5ピンDINコネクタやUSB
    USB
    USB バスもは「ホットプラグ」、それは接続し、PC と USB を切断できます。PC (Windows、linux...) にインストールされているシステムは、すぐにそれを認識します。 USB は非常に興味深い機能 : デバイスを使用していないときはスタンバイ モード。またとして知られている「省電力」 :
    MIDIコネクタなどの標準MIDIコネクタが装備されています。これらのコネクタを使用すると、デバイスをリンクしてMIDIデータを交換できます。MIDIケーブルは、デバイスを物理的に接続するために使用されます。

  • 非同期シリアルプロトコル : MIDIは、非同期シリアルプロトコルを使用してデバイス間でデータを転送します。つまり、データは一度に1ビットずつ順次送信され、デバイスを同期するためのグローバルクロックはありません。各MIDIメッセージの前には「スタートビット」が付き、その後にメッセージの開始と終了を示す「ストップビット」が続きます。

  • ユニバーサル互換性 : MIDIは、音楽業界で広く採用されているオープンスタンダードです。異なるメーカーのMIDIデバイスは、すべて同じMIDI仕様と規格に従っているため、相互に通信できます。これにより、複雑な音楽設定に不可欠なMIDIデバイス間の相互運用が可能になります。


MIDI : メッセージ

MIDI規格では、メッセージは、さまざまな電子音楽デバイスが相互に通信できるようにするデータの単位です。これらのMIDIメッセージには、キーボードで演奏されるノート、モジュレーションの動き、プログラムチェンジなど、デバイスで実行されるアクションに関するさまざまな情報が含まれています。MIDI 規格の一般的なメッセージの種類は次のとおりです。

  • オン/オフノートメッセージ :
    メモ On メッセージは、キーボードなどの MIDI インストゥルメントでノートが演奏されたときに送信されます。これらには、再生中のノート、ベロシティ(ストライクフォース)、およびノートが送信されるMIDIチャンネルに関する情報が含まれています。
    ノートオフメッセージは、ノートがリリースされると送信されます。これらはメモの終わりを示し、メモオンメッセージと同様の情報が含まれています。

  • 制御メッセージ :
    MIDI コントロールメッセージは、MIDI インストゥルメントまたはエフェクトのパラメーターを変更するために使用します。たとえば、音量、モジュレーション、パンニングなどを変更するために使用できます。
    これらのメッセージには、MIDI コントローラ番号(ボリュームコントロール番号は 7 など)と、そのコントローラに必要な設定を表す値が含まれています。

  • プログラム変更メッセージ :
    プログラムチェンジメッセージは、MIDI インストゥルメントのさまざまなサウンドやパッチを選択するために使用します。各メッセージには、デバイス上の特定のサウンドに対応する MIDI プログラム番号が含まれています。

  • 同期メッセージ :
    MIDI 同期メッセージは、MIDI デバイスを共通の同期クロックで同期させるために使用されます。これらには、MIDIセットアップでさまざまなデバイスのタイミングを調整するための開始、停止、続行、クロックなどのメッセージが含まれます。

  • Sysexからのメッセージ(システムエクスクルーシブ) :
    Sysex メッセージは、特定のデバイス間の排他的な通信に使用される特別なメッセージです。これにより、MIDIデバイスのメーカーは、構成やファームウェアのアップデートなどのためにカスタムデータを送信できます。


MIDI : 利点

MIDIプロトコルは、電子音楽や音楽制作の分野でいくつかの重要な利点を提供します。

ユニバーサル相互接続性 : MIDIは、音楽業界で広く採用されているオープンスタンダードです。つまり、異なるメーカーのMIDIデバイスが相互に通信できるため、インストゥルメント、コントローラー、ソフトウェア、その他のMIDI機器間の相互運用性が向上します。

サウンド作成の柔軟性 : MIDIを使用すると、ミュージシャンやプロデューサーは、さまざまなサウンドパラメーターをリアルタイムで操作および制御できます。これには、ノート、サウンド、エフェクト、ボリューム、モジュレーションなどの操作が含まれ、音楽を作成する際に多くの創造的な柔軟性を提供します。

簡単な録音と編集 : MIDIを使用すると、音楽演奏をMIDIデータとして録音し、自由に編集、変更、および再加工できます。これにより、アーティストは音楽を微調整したり、アレンジやパフォーマンスを調整したり、複雑な音楽シーケンスを作成したりできます。

リソース消費の削減 : MIDIデータは、帯域幅とシステムリソースの点で軽量です。つまり、MIDI演奏は、ハードウェア仕様が比較的緩いコンピューターやデバイスで実行できるため、幅広いミュージシャンやプロデューサーにとってアクセスしやすいオプションになります。

デバイスの同期 : MIDIでは、開始、停止、クロックなどのMIDI同期メッセージを使用して、シーケンサー、ドラムマシン、コントローラー、エフェクトなどの複数のMIDIデバイスを正確に同期できます。これにより、パフォーマンスやプロダクションの音楽的要素間の正確な調整が保証されます。

パラメーターオートメーション : MIDI オーディオソフトウェアやMIDIシーケンサーに録音されたサウンドパラメーターやコントロールの動きを自動化できます。これにより、ユーザーは各パラメーターを手動で調整することなく、音楽にダイナミックなバリエーションを作成できます。

MIDI : 具体的使用

最近のHercules DJ Control Air+やPioneer DDJ-SRなどのDJ MIDIコントローラーを例にとってみましょう。ユーザーがクロスフェーダーをあるデッキから別のデッキに切り替えると、MIDIコントロールチェンジメッセージがUSB
USB
USB バスもは「ホットプラグ」、それは接続し、PC と USB を切断できます。PC (Windows、linux...) にインストールされているシステムは、すぐにそれを認識します。 USB は非常に興味深い機能 : デバイスを使用していないときはスタンバイ モード。またとして知られている「省電力」 :
経由でホストコンピューターに送信されます。
この例では、パイロットソフトウェアであるDjuced 40またはSerato DJによってリアルタイムでデコードおよび解釈されます。ただし、どちらのコントローラーブランドでも選択されるMIDIメッセージは、同じアクションを実行するために必ずしも同じである必要はなく、MIDI規格のみが共通です。
これは、コントローラが(多かれ少なかれ)ソフトウェアに接続されていることを意味します。ここでも、ユーザーが介入できます。
シンセサイザーの背面にあるMIDIジャックは、多くの場合3秒になります
シンセサイザーの背面にあるMIDIジャックは、多くの場合3秒になります

MIDI : テイク

シンセサイザーの背面にあるMIDIジャックは、多くの場合3秒になります。その意味 :

  • MIDI IN : 別のMIDIデバイスから情報を受信します

  • MIDI OUT : ミュージシャンまたはユーザーが発信するMIDIデータをこのジャックを介して送信します

  • MIDI THRU : MIDI INで受信したデータをコピーし、別のMIDIデバイスに送り返します



例えば、Native InstrumentのTraktorやMixvibesのCrossは、コントローラーメーカーが作成した設定情報を受け取る方法を知っています。次に、マッピングという用語が使用されます。また、この情報が存在しない場合、DJはソフトウェアのMIDI学習機能を使用して作成することを検討する必要があります。
これを回避するには、特に標準で提供されているソフトウェア以外のソフトウェアでコントローラーを使用する予定がある場合は、購入前にこれらの有名なマッピングの存在について調べることをお勧めします。

正午 : 必須 !

MIDIケーブルでは、ミュージシャンの演奏やボタンからのパラメーターアクションに関するデータのみが循環します。音声なし ! ですから、MIDIサウンドではなく、MIDIデータについて話すことができます。
このデータは音を出さず、サウンドジェネレーター、ソフトウェア、またはMIDI規格と互換性のあるその他のハードウェアにコマンドを与えるだけです。そして、送信されたMIDIコマンドから得られるサウンドを生成するのは後者です。

史的

初期開発(1970年代) :
MIDIの最初の開発は、1970年代に電子楽器のメーカーが機器同士の通信を可能にする標準化された方法を探していたときに始まりました。

MIDIプロトコルの導入(1983年) :
1983年、MIDIはローランド、ヤマハ、コルグ、シーケンシャル・サーキットなどの楽器メーカーによって正式に発表されました。MIDIは、Association of Music Merchants(NAMM)全国大会で発表されました。

標準化(1983-1985) :
その後数年間で、MIDIプロトコルは国際MIDI協会によって標準化され、音楽業界で広く採用されるようになりました。

拡大と採用(1980年代) :
MIDIは、その導入以来、電子楽器メーカー、レコーディングスタジオ、ミュージシャン、プロデューサーに広く採用されてきました。これは、電子音楽デバイス間の通信の事実上のプロトコルになっています。

絶え間ない進化(10年代以降) :
何十年にもわたって、MIDIプロトコルは、General MIDI(GM)規格の導入、sysex(System Exclusive)メッセージの追加、MIDIチャンネル容量の16チャンネルへの拡張など、新しい機能やテクノロジーをサポートするために進化し続けてきました。

IT統合(2000年代以降) :
2000年代のコンピュータミュージックの台頭により、MIDIはオーディオソフトウェア、シーケンサー、デジタルオーディオワークステーション(DAW)に広く統合されました。これは、コンピューター音楽の作成の中心的な要素になっています。

永続性と関連性(現在) :
導入から35年以上が経過した現在でも、MIDIプロトコルは音楽業界に欠かせない存在であり続けています。ミュージシャン、プロデューサー、サウンドエンジニア、ソフトウェア開発者が電子音楽を作成、録音、編集、制御するために引き続き使用されています。

Copyright © 2020-2024 instrumentic.info
contact@instrumentic.info
広告なしでCookieフリーのサイトを提供できることを誇りに思っています。

私たちを前進させているのは、あなたの財政的支援です。

クリック!